Benzene is a ubiquitous environmental pollutant and an established human hematotoxicant and leukemogen. New insights into the pathogenesis of benzene hematotoxicity are urgently needed. Long non-coding RNA(lncRNA)can regulate gene expression and widely participate in the various physiological and pathological processes. Microarray analysis was used to identify the differentially expressed lncRNA and mRNA that were likely to be critical for benzene hematotoxicity. An integrated analysis of lncRNA and mRNA expression profiles was performed to identify key hub genes, pathways and biological processes. Peripheral blood samples were randomly obtained from four patients of chronic benzene poisoning, three benzene-exposed workers and three health controls without benzene exposure. The occupational history, age, gender, lifestyle such as smoking, drinking, recent drug use situation and medical history in each group were matched. Total RNA was extracted and an integrated analysis of lncRNA and mRNA expression profiles was performed by GeneChip Human Gene 2.0 ST Array (Affymetrix).
